Bash sleep Befehl

Shyne

Lt. Junior Grade
Registriert
Juni 2007
Beiträge
413
Hi zusammen,

leider hab ich kein passenden Präfix gefunden.

Gibt es die Möglichkeit den sleep Befehl so umzubauen
das ich die Zeit runterlaufen sehe?
Im Moment bleibt einfach das Script die Zeit stehen aber wäre auch schön wenn ich die
Zeit sehen würde.


Danke euch
 
Runterlaufen im Sinne einer Stoppuhr nicht. Was du natürlich machen könntest, ist, in einer Schleife von i = n bis 0 runterzuzählen, jedes Mal 1 Sekunde zu sleepen und dann i auszugeben.
 
Das wäre wirklich eine gute Umgehungsidee :-)

Dachte es gibt eventuell ein einfachen Befehl, werde mich dann
mal an die Schleife machen, danke dir :-)
 
pseudocode (eines noobs;) ):
Code:
start = gettime
dauer = 100 sekunden
while (start+dauer < gettime)
    {
        if(aktuelle sekunde noch nicht ausgegeben)
            {
    
            counter(zeitabhängig jede sekunde oder so nur einmal) mit ausgabe der relativen zeit
            
            }
        sleep(100ms)
    }
 
Zurück
Oben